An exhibition of work by final year postgrads in courses including Ceramics and Glass, Metalwork and Jewellery, Textiles, Animation and Architecture. The show includes 'Polyfloss Factory', a project devised by a group of students on the Innovation Design Engineering MA course as a means of recycling and transforming plastic on a small scale. Inspired by a candyfloss maker, the 'Factory' is capable of spinning unwanted polypropylene objects into a new, recycled material called 'Polyfloss', which has a range of practical applications. The 'Factory' will be demonstrated at 2pm each day during the show. Visitors who bring along an unwanted plastic item marked 'PP5', such as a plastic beaker or storage box, (the more colourful the better) will receive a Polyfloss object to take home.
